Output e8c70214149304d1a10e68aef934fe9aba2407e1a808231c678d45dff281cdc4:3

value
643636
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589659b0ef27e8a9ddc79d556ed6b41566f4a7a4 OP_EQUAL
address
39mRVx6SQvJe9jWmG27zDnzqGi4bsTp9N8
transaction
e8c70214149304d1a10e68aef934fe9aba2407e1a808231c678d45dff281cdc4
spent
true